Dissertação (Mestrado em Ciência da Computação) - Instituto de Informática, Universidade Federal de Goiás, Goiânia, 2026.https://repositorio.bc.ufg.br/tede/handle/tede/15490The development of Serious Games for healthcare (SGH) requires a complex balance between playful engagement and clinical effectiveness. However, the literature and stateof- the-art reveal that many of these solutions are built ad hoc, lacking governance, structured documentation, and traceability between playful functionalities and healthcare protocols. This dissertation proposes a Requirements Engineering framework for SGH, based on the CMMI maturity model and the Wiegers and Beatty Requirements Engineering methodology. The approach is structured around the triad of People, Processes, and Products, using artifacts that support methodological rigor, such as the Technical Feasibility Study and the Requirements Traceability Matrix (RTM), which links clinical needs to game mechanics and acceptance criteria (KPIs). The applicability of the framework is validated through a case study focused on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) in adults.
